Causes of PS4 Controller Not Connecting

Introduction:

If you’re having trouble in connecting to your PS4 controller with your console gaming, you’re not you’re all alone! Numerous PS4 owners have complained about this issue because of various reasons.We will discuss these reasons and potential solutions here.

One of the primary sources of this issue may be a damaged or defective HDMI cable. If you use one to connect your PS4 and television, try disconnecting and reconnecting it to see if that works; alternatively consider an AV or component cable as another possible solution if no HDMI option exists.

Additional source:

An additional source of this issue could be its PS4 controller. If your PS4’s controller has been damaged or malfunctions improperly, it may no longer connect properly with your PlayStation4. Try connecting a second controller to determine whether it solves the issue If not, you’ll need another controller.

Trouble connecting:

If you’re having trouble connecting to your PS4 controller There are many options you can explore. The first step is to restart the console. It will always be worth the try Otherwise, make use of the reset buttons on the side of your controller to reset it to its factory settings. It could also be helpful if connecting your controller to another USB connection to the PS4.

If you’re experiencing issues, Sony customer service might be able to help resolve them or replace the controller if necessary.

If you’re having trouble getting your PS4 controller to your console, don’t panic – you’re not alone! In this article, we’ll examine the most commonly identified causes and solutions for this issue.

One of the most important reasons for why PS4 controllers don’t function properly is because of a disconnect, that could be caused by a variety of situations, including:

An intermittent USB connection that may have become damaged or defective

There was a problem that was discovered regarding one of the USB ports found on PS4.

There is an issue with my battery controller.

If you’re experiencing any of these issues listed above, the initial step is to check the USB cable that connects your controller. Damaged or loose connections may be the cause of the problem. The controller isn’t connecting to your PC.

Final step:

As the final step, take a close look at your battery of controller. If it is undercharged this could be the cause of why it won’t turn on. Try charging it briefly until it goes back online to see if that solves the issue.

If you’re having difficulty connecting to your PS4 controller, there are options that could help. Resetting it by pushing on its reset button at the back is often enough to rectify minor connection issues.

Upgrade the firmware of your controller for further enhancement. This can be accomplished by connecting it to PC and using it with PlayStation 4 Remote Play app, then when completed you can reconnect it to PS4.
